A combined total of over 60 years of saddle making passion has culminated in the creation of the second saddle of what is an ambitious project for Lisa and Loren Skyhorse, the premier crafters of superlative saddles of museum quality.
"I was so excited to have the opportunity to sculpt and paint this sidesaddle" says master carver Lisa Skyhorse.
"Each piece has been drawn, carved and pushed up from behind to create dimension and relief. Then I hand paint all the carving. I wanted the horse head to evoke a classic, old fashioned horse and horseshoe but add some extra refinement.
The high relief enabled me to sculpt in the muscles and details of the horses face and eye. I love the way the dye blends to accentuate the sculpting."

Loren Skyhorse framed all the edges of the saddle with his famous round edge braiding, using kangaroo leather lace. The 44 feet of edges on this saddle set used 530 feet of leather lacing, taking 80 hours of careful braiding.
The horns and seat and all the linings are padded with bright red, full-quill ostrich leather. The inlaid conchos are sterling silver. The hand braided reins are also kangaroo leather, and were made by renowned braider Jeff Minor.
This is our most romantic saddle yet--and as always, it is also built to ride.
